Pinia?Colada官網
Pinia?Colada 是基于 Pinia 打造的輕量級、類型安全的數據獲取層,旨在為 Vue 應用提供開箱即用的異步狀態管理方案。

Pinia Colada:Vue 項目異步數據管理的利器
Pinia Colada,一款基于 Pinia 打造的輕量級、類型安全的異步數據管理工具,它為 Vue 開發者提供了一套聲明式的解決方案。它通過 useQuery(讀取)與 useMutation(寫入)這兩個核心 API,簡化了 Vue 項目中異步數據的處理流程。Pinia Colada 擁有內置緩存、請求去重、加載狀態、樂觀更新等一系列實用功能,并且原生支持 SSR 與 Nuxt,還具備體積小巧、可進行樹搖的特點。總而言之,Pinia Colada 是一款在 Pinia 生態系統中管理異步數據的絕佳選擇。
Pinia Colada 的核心特性
其一,統一的查詢/變更 API,useQuery 用于讀取數據并且自動緩存,useMutation 支持樂觀更新,并且在出錯時可以輕松回滾。其二,自動緩存與去重功能,對于同一鍵的請求,Pinia Colada 會進行合并,直接返回緩存結果,從而避免了重復的網絡請求。其三,加載與錯誤狀態,它會自動提供 isLoading、isError 等狀態,方便 UI 的展示。其四,樂觀更新機制,在發起請求之前,Pinia Colada 會先更新 UI,若請求失敗,則自動回滾,極大地提升了用戶交互的流暢度。其五,SSR 與 Nuxt 的完美支持,你可以在服務端渲染環境下使用它,它還提供了 Nuxt 模塊。其六,與 TypeScript 完美兼容,類型安全,在開發時可以獲得完整的類型提示。其七,極小體積,并且支持樹搖,僅有幾 KB 的大小,非常適合在生產環境中使用。
為什么選擇 Pinia Colada?
拿代碼量來說,Pinia Colada 采用聲明式的查詢/變更語法,讓你的業務代碼更簡潔,省去了手寫狀態、loading、error 等冗余代碼。此外,它還能提升性能,自動緩存以及去重功能避免了重復請求,特別是在大型項目中,可以顯著降低網絡開銷。不僅如此,它還易于維護,所有異步數據都集中在 Pinia Colada 中,狀態邏輯清晰,團隊協作更順暢。并且,Pinia Colada 兼容性好,既支持普通的 Vue 項目,也能在 Nuxt、SSR 環境下無縫使用。
Pinia?Colada官方網站入口網址:
Pinia?Colada官網:https://pinia-colada.esm.dev/
OpenI小編發現Pinia?Colada網站非常受用戶歡迎,請訪問Pinia?Colada官網網址入口試用。
數據評估
本站OpenI提供的Pinia?Colada都來源于網絡,不保證外部鏈接的準確性和完整性,同時,對于該外部鏈接的指向,不由OpenI實際控制,在2025年 11月 10日 上午9:45收錄時,該網頁上的內容,都屬于合規合法,后期網頁的內容如出現違規,可以直接聯系網站管理員進行刪除,OpenI不承擔任何責任。


粵公網安備 44011502001135號